Canada - Re-Export of Super-Heated Water Boilers

Since 2014, Canada Re-Export of Super-Heated Water Boilers rose 30.2%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 3 among other countries in Re-Export of Super-Heated Water Boilers with $139,277.8. Canada is overtaken by United States, which was ranked number 2 at $361,328 and is followed by Namibia with $55,972.39. United Arab Emirates lead the ranking with $519,031.18 in 2019, that is +47.6% compared to 2018. United Arab Emirates recorded the best 5 years average growth at +52.2% per year, while Bahamas witnessed the worst performance at -30.2% per year.
